Karna's birth and adoption
A baby is discovered floating in the Ganga and rescued by the charioteer Adhiratha. He adopts the child and names him Karna. The early life of an outsider fuels his ambition and sense of destiny.
Witnessing Ekalavya and the vow to surpass Arjuna
Karna witnesses Dronacharya sever Ekalavya's thumb to deny him the best archer's rank. The act solidifies Karna's resentment toward the societal order. He vows that someday he will surpass Arjuna in skill.
Parasurama training and Indra's bite
Karna becomes a student of Parasurama to master archery. While Parasurama sleeps, Indra, disguised as an insect, bites Karna and he endures the pain to avoid waking his guru. Parasurama curses Karna that his skills will fail him when he needs them most.
Earthly disturbance and a fateful curse
During travels, Karna disturbs the earth to squeeze ghee from the soil so he can help a distressed girl. Bhudevi curses that his chariot wheel will get stuck at a critical moment in battle.
Archery contest in Hastinapura and Duryodhana's crowning
Karna arrives at a grand archery competition in Hastinapura and is insulted for his low birth. Duryodhana defends him and crowns him king of Anga, forging a close alliance between them. Karna pledges his loyalty to Duryodhana.
Exile of the Pandavas
Dharmaja loses the dice game to Sakuni and the Pandavas are forced into exile. Karna remains loyal to Duryodhana as the conflict intensifies during their absence. The stage is set for Kurukshetra War.
Krishna reveals Karna's true parentage
As war approaches, Krishna reveals that Karna is Kunti's firstborn and the elder Pandava. Despite this revelation, Karna stays loyal to Duryodhana, complicating his sense of duty.
Bhishma's ban and Karna's vow
Bhishma refuses to let Karna fight, labeling him Ardharatha, a sign of his disputed status. Karna swears he will not engage in battle until Bhishma is incapacitated.
Bhishma falls and Karna enters the war
With Bhishma's fall, Karna receives his blessing and joins the war on the Kaurava side. He fights with renewed purpose, facing Pandavas across the battlefield.
Karna vs Abhimanyu and the young warrior's death
Karna is ordered to destroy Abhimanyu's bow, leading to Abhimanyu's death in the melee. Karna mourns the brave young fighter and the cost of the war.
Kunti's plea and Karna's pledge to spare Pandavas
Kunti pleads with Karna to join or spare the Pandavas. Karna agrees not to kill any of the Pandavas except Arjuna, promising that Kunti will still have five sons.
Indra's deception and the Vasavi Shakti
Indra, disguised as a Brahmin, tricks Karna into surrendering his Kavacha and Kundala for the Vasavi Shakti. Karna hopes to use the weapon against Arjuna but must deploy it during a night assault, losing his defensive edge.
Final day: chariot wheel and Krishna's urging
Salya serves as Karna's charioteer, and Krishna’s plan sows demoralization. Karna's chariot wheel gets stuck at a critical moment, and Arjuna is urged to strike, aided by Krishna's guidance.
Karna's death and posthumous revelations
Arjuna kills Karna with Krishna's counsel after a long duel. Afterwards, Krishna explains Karna's sacrifices and valor, and Kunti reveals Karna's true identity to the Pandavas. Karna's soul ascends to Surya, the Sun God.
Duryodhana's mourning and the final fates in heaven
Duryodhana mourns the loss of his closest ally and contemplates retreat, but Krishna convinces him to continue. In the end, Bhima defeats Duryodhana by striking his thigh, and Karna and Duryodhana are reunited in heaven.

Karna - Nandamuri Balakrishna
Raised as a charioteer’s son, Karna rises to challenge Arjuna, driven by a vow to surpass him. Born a Sūtaputra, he endures insult for his birth but earns respect for his skill and generosity. He remains loyally bound to Duryodhana, accepting curses and setbacks that test his resolve. His arc blends noble ideals with tragic destiny as fate and choice collide on the battlefield.
Arjuna - Harikrishna Nandamuri
One of the Pandava brothers, a master archer and Karna's formidable rival. He confronts Karna at Hastinapuram and is guided by Krishna in the larger schemes of war. His journey tests skill, duty, and the burden of leadership as the conflict unfolds.
Duryodhana - N.T. Rama Rao
Kaurava prince whose ambition and sense of alliance with Karna propel the central conflict. He defends Karna, loses in the dice game that drives the Pandavas into exile, and faces the consequences of war with resolve, even as he mourns his friend Karna.
Krishna - N.T. Rama Rao
Divine guide to Arjuna who orchestrates strategic moves and reveals Karna’s true parentage. His interventions shape the war’s course, offering counsel, manipulation, and moral discourse that propel the narrative.
Bheema - Kaikala Satyanarayana
A mighty Pandava known for raw power and protective instincts. He fights with ferocity, participates in the war’s fiercest clashes, and ultimately plays a pivotal role in the climactic duel with Duryodhana. His strength is matched by a sometimes impulsive temperament that drives key moments of the saga.
Bhishma - Mikkilineni
Grand elder and stalwart of the Kuru clan whose sense of duty guides his every move. He initially resists Karna’s participation in battle, embodies dharma and discipline, and ultimately falls after a long, storied service on the battlefield.
Dronacharya - Rajanala Kaleswara Rao
Archery master who shapes the skills of the warriors and plays a pivotal role in the events surrounding Ekalavya and the warrior code. His stern judgment and strategic judgments influence the trajectories of several key characters.
Ekalavya - Jayabhaskar
A prodigiously skilled archer whose devotion to his guru leads to a heartbreaking sacrifice. His story highlights the tensions of caste, mentorship, and ambition within the epic’s moral landscape.
Vidura - P.J. Sarma
The wise adviser whose candor and counsel illuminate the options and consequences facing the duel-filled saga. He acts as a moral compass and political observer amid the unfolding strife.
Dushasana - Jagga Rao
Duryodhana’s brother, a key participant in the Kaurava faction and the broader conflict that culminates in the war’s bloodier episodes.
Shalya - Mukkamala
A seasoned charioteer and strategist whose interactions with Karna influence morale and turn the tide of certain engagements during the war.
Parasurama - Gummadi
The stern guru who curses Karna after a crucial deception and inability to reveal his true lineage. His curse becomes a turning point in Karna’s capabilities at crucial moments.

Time period
Ancient mythological era
The plot is set in the era of the Pandavas and Kauravas, during the great Kurukshetra War. It features royal courts, intense duels, and divine interventions that shape the destinies of its characters. The time is mythic rather than modern, with codes of honor guiding actions and curses altering fates.
Location
Hastinapuram, Kurukshetra
Daana Veera Soora Karna unfolds across ancient settings, centering on Hastinapuram and the battlefield of Kurukshetra. The story moves through royal courts, archery duels, and epic battles that test the heroes' honor. The locations are steeped in myth, blending chariots, palaces, and the dust of war.

Dharma Duty
Karna's choices repeatedly place dharma against personal gain. He pursues skill and reputation while facing social stigma due to birth. The film explores how duty can conflict with loyalty, and how characters justify their actions under the code of conduct. The arcs show the complexity of 'doing what's right' when others manipulate the outcomes.
🤝
Loyalty
Karna's unwavering loyalty to Duryodhana defines his path and binds his fate. Duryodhana's trust solidifies the bond between them despite societal scorn. The friendship tests the line between personal sacrifice and the greater good.
🔮
Fate & Curses
The plot is driven by a series of curses and divine omens. Parasurama curses Karna; Bhudevi curses his chariot wheel; Indra steals armor and earrings. These fates shape Karna's limits and ultimately guide his arc toward tragedy.
🎭
Tragic Hero
Karna's rise, his acts of mercy, and his fall paint a portrait of a hero undone by circumstance and choice. He faces insults due to birth yet remains formidable on the battlefield. His sacrifices—giving away possessions, sparing his enemies—complicate the notion of heroism. The ending emphasizes how glory can coexist with personal sorrow.
